Pause Injection is used to treat and prevent excessive bleeding across various medical conditions. As an antifibrinolytic agent containing Tranexamic Acid, it works by stabilizing blood clots and preventing them from breaking down too quickly. It is beneficial in managing heavy menstrual bleeding, persistent nosebleeds, and bleeding during or after surgical procedures.
Additionally, the injection is used in the management of hereditary angioedema and to control bleeding after tooth extractions in patients with hemophilia. Because dosage and administration must be precisely tailored to the patient's needs, it is essential to consult your doctor before use. Inform your healthcare provider about any ongoing medical conditions, especially any history of blood clots, to ensure the treatment is appropriate for you.
